Alaina Reed Hall: Rose From 227, Olivia from Sesame Street Dies

Alaina Reed Hall, the actress best known as Rose from 227, has died from breast cancer. The actress was perhaps best known for the role of Rose on the popular 80s sitcom 227, which starred Marla Gibbs, Helen Martin, and Regina King. 

In addition to 227, Alaina Reed Hall played Olivia on Sesame Street for many years. After 227, Reed Hall stayed in the public spotlight by hosting a cooking show titled A Whole Lotta Soul. She also made several more appearances in films and TV shows.

Alaina Reed Hall was married three times. She was married to actor Kevin Peter Hall, whom she met on the set of 227. In 1991, Kevin Peter Hall died from AIDS-related complications. Hall was later married to Tamim Amini.

In recent years, Alaina Reed Hall battled breast cancer. She was 63.
